Paul prayed and prayed that someone was going to find them. That someone was going to rescue them right now. But, when he opened his eyes, he had no such luck. The same four stone brick walls encased him and Seth in an inescapable room with hooded men and guns at every corner. He had no idea where he was or why he was being held here. No idea. He didn't even remember how he got into this terrible place. All he could recall was,
He was rummaging around in his chests looking for who knows what. "No, that's not it. Not that either... Where could it be!!" he exclaimed, throwing his hands up in frustration. He was about to turn around to look in another chest when he heard a soft voice saying, "Are you looking for this?" Then, all went dark before he could turn around and see who it was. Then, he arrived in this room, head hurting, and stuck.
Seth didn't recall how he got here either, except hearing a small voice say, "Hope you like darkness, Seth." Then, he too had blacked out and found himself here, stuck in the very same room he was in now. There was no door, window, no way out of the room. They were fed only twice a day with cold bread, meat, and water that looked like it had some nasty bacteria in it. Luckily, neither he nor Seth had tossed their cookies yet, so it seemed uncontaminated. There were no beds to sleep in, nothing! "Praying, Paul?" Seth asked, in a teasing tone. "Yes, of course, Seth. I advise you'd better do the same." Paul said before closing his eyes and drifting off to sleep. All Paul could do was wait, pray, and most importantly, never lose hope.. Please save us, please, someone save us!!
